By Anish Chand

Entities and individuals that thrived under the previous government with public relations contracts now want to be part of the media or run media organisations, says Fiji Media Association (FMA) secretary Stanley Simpson.

He made the comments yesterday while speaking at a World Press Freedom Day event hosted by the journalism programme at the University of the South Pacific.

“We were attacked by fake accounts and a government-funded propaganda machine,” he said.

“It is ironic that those who once spinned and attacked the media as irrelevant  — because they said no one reads or watches them anymore — now want to be part of the media or run media organisations.”

“There are entities and individuals that thrived under the previous government with PR contracts while the media struggled and now want to come and join the hard-fought new media landscape.”

Simpson said the Fijian media fraternity would welcome credible news services.

“We have to be wary and careful of entities that pop up overnight and their real agendas.”

“Particularly those previously involved with political propaganda.

“And we are noticing a number of these sites seemingly working with political parties and players in pushing agendas and attacking the media and political opponents.”
